I have a fake oil tank to hide the wiring and I will mount the key switch to it also and I have a battery box. Doing some re-wiring. Just trying to get it rite when connecting these two wires. I know one goes to the key switch somewheres but not sure about the green/red wire (is it a ground?)
Yes I’ve been using that schematic but I’m just confused with the two small wires colors From the solenoid. Mine are green/red instead of blue/white , and red/yellow instead of red/white
So that solenoid is a Honda style solenoid yellow/red is positive and green/red is ground for the actuating coil in the solenoid. The solenoid should click when connected that way. Then ground the green/red to the frame and connect the yellow/red to the 'S' terminal on the key switch
The S terminal should only be a momentary position that returns when the key is released.https://tcbros.com/products/weatherproof-ignition-switch-with-momentary-start-13-16
